We’ll be driving through the cedar forests and rocky mountains of the middle Atlas to reach Midelt in time for lunch. We go by Ifrane, a lovely ski resort, and Azrou, a major craft center that specializes in the use of cedar wood. Midelt is our lunch stop after over the Zad pass (2,178m), and the rest of the day will be spent driving through Errachidia and the Ziz valley on route to Erfoud. After that, we’ll go to Erg Chebbi’s sand dunes for some desert sightseeing. Merzouga hotel with dinner and overnight stay.
After breakfast, we will explore the vast dunes, passing by the oases of Merzouga, the village of Khamlia (famous for Gnaoua music), the Mifiss mines, and the desert plains where we’ll meet Berber nomads. Next, we’ll visit the oasis of Tissardmine before returning to the hotel to prepare for your camel caravan. As the sun sets over the dunes, we’ll ride to the heart of the desert and spend the night in traditional Berber tents at a bivouac, enjoying dinner and overnight lodging under the stars.
After an early wake-up to enjoy the sunrise, the group will ride camels back to the hotel. The journey then continues to Rissani and Erfoud, where you can see the famous marble plant fossils. Next, we’ll stop to explore the palm plantations of Touroug and Tinjdad. Lunch will be enjoyed near the Todra Gorges. In the afternoon, we’ll travel from Boumalne to the Dades Gorges and Dades Valley, where you’ll spend the night in a hotel with dinner included.
After breakfast, we’ll return to the Kasbah of Ait Youl through the scenic Dades Valley, passing the Valley of Roses with its kasbahs, ksours, and breathtaking landscapes on the way to Kalla M’Gouna. After lunch, we’ll visit the palm groves of Skoura and the Kasbah of Amredhyle in the afternoon. The evening will be spent relaxing at the hotel, enjoying dinner and overnight accommodation.
The day begins with a visit to Ouarzazate’s Kasbah of Taourirt, Tifoultout, and the renowned film studio. From there, we drive to Ait Ben Haddou to explore its famous Kasbah, a UNESCO World Heritage site. Continuing through the scenic Tizi N’Ticha Pass, we make our way to Marrakech, where we’ll have time to explore the Kasbah and the old town. Your 5-day, 4-night desert adventure from Fes to Marrakech concludes with a drop-off at your accommodation in the late afternoon or evening.
